Given: ∠ABC = 90° and BD⊥ AC
and AB = 5.7 cm, BD = 3.8 cm and CD = 5.4 cm
To find: BC
Firstly, we have to show that △ABC ~△BDC
Let △ABC and △BDC
∠ABC = ∠BDC [each 90°]
∠ACB = ∠BCD [common angle]
∴ △ABC ~ △BDC [by AA similarity criterion]
Since, triangles are similar, hence corresponding sides are proportional.
⇒ BC = 8.1 cm
